Billionaires' wealth loses weight vs expanding GDP
Business Standard
|January 05, 2026
After strong gains between 2014 and 2021, India's billionaire promoters are now seeing a decline in their combined wealth as a per cent of the country's gross domestic product (GDP).
The combined net worth of these billionaire promoters, measured in dollar terms, fell 5 per cent in the calendar year 2025, compared with 7.5 per cent growth in India’s nominal GDP in dollar terms in FY25. As a result, their combined net worth as a per cent of the country’s GDP declined to 25.2 per cent in CY25 from 28.5 per cent a year earlier, marking the lowest level in three years.
The aggregate net worth of the country’s 176 dollar billionaires dropped to $984.2 billion during 2025, down from a record $1,036.2 billion at the end of December 2024. The billionaire club itself contracted, falling to 176 from 204.
